Every few years you should trim the outside of the root-ball about 1-2 inches, add fresh potting soil, and reset in your container. Their fibrous root system adapts well to a lifetime in a pot and their evergreen foliage and colorful fruits are the perfect accent to a patio or atrium setting. Citrus trees are the perfect container tree. It’s the sure way to enjoy this fruit as well as giving you the ultimate access to the wide world of citrus varieties. Some of the more unique varieties like blood oranges, key limes, and citron can only be grown in containers north of the tropics. Find an area that’s sheltered from northern winds for the more tender citrus varieties.Ĭontainer Citrus: For areas where winter temperatures drop too low for growing citrus outside, try growing your citrus in containers. Never fertilize after July as this promotes late, tender growth that is susceptible to freeze damage. Once established, citrus trees can tolerate lower temperatures and recover more quickly from freezes.Cover completely with a two-layer combination of a blanket and then plastic. It pays to protect these small trees during 25 degrees F or lower freezes. View Our Citrus Tree Planting and Growing Guides Additional Information on Citrus TreesĬold Hardy Citrus: Most people lose their citrus trees in the first or second year of the tree’s life. Fertilizer to Maintain:  Our varieties of Citrus Trees work great with Espoma Organic Citrus-tone Fertilizer.Starter Fertilizer:  Plant with Espoma Organic Bio-tone® Starter Plus. This will increase root mass and help avoid transplant loss in difficult planting conditions.Oranges and grapefruit will grow larger so are best trained into small round trees. Use them for hedges or foundation plantings around the house or line pathways with them. The Kumquats, Lemons, Limequats and Chinotto Orange grow densely and can be sheared into any shape or form. Tuck them around your windows so you can enjoy their sweet fragrance in the house. Beautiful, evergreen plants with lush bright green foliage and heavenly fragrant blooms.
